Mindfulness and Breathwork

Mindfulness is awareness that arises through paying attention, on purpose, in the present moment, non-judgementally.” Jon Kabat-Zinn

Alongside the benefits of talking therapy and EMDR the regular practice of mindfulness and breathwork can further support mind body integration and healing.

 

Mindfulness and breathwork practice can correct breathing dysfunction, quieten a busy, overthinking mind, increase focus, concentration and energy, and improve HRV (heart rate variability), sleep and digestion.

 

These practices are essential skills to support emotion regulation and a healthy, flexible nervous system. Regular practice can improve issues such as anxiety, anger, depression, impulsivity and overthinking.
